    A good place to stop for ice cream and other cold treats, conveniently located next to Tripoli Pizza & Markey's near Seabrook Beach. Dunlap's offer 25 flavors of hard ice cream, 4 varieties of soft serve (choc, vanilla, twist, coffee), 4 flavors of frozen yogurt, sundaes, banana splits, waffle cones, frappes, floats, typhoons, Richie's Italian Ice, ice cream cakes, plus hot dogs, chips, & coffee (iced & hot). Whenever I stop here for ice cream on the way to the beach, I usually get the coffee soft serve or the blackberry low carb which are my favorites. As soon as I get my cone, I have to eat it fast because it begins to melt and drip and makes a sticky mess of my hands. Brain freeze action, aaaahhhh, but sooo good on a very hot day!!! The prices (in 2008) for cones are $2.86-$4.16 (with tax) and sundaes/splits are $4.59-$7.34 (with tax), priced in line with other ice cream places (Lago's in Rye is slightly higher) on the Seacoast. CASH ONLY.
